자율 통합 혁명: AI 에이전트가 2026년 개발 워크플로우를 재구성

발행: (2026년 2월 25일 오후 05:28 GMT+9)
15 분 소요
원문: Dev.to

Source: Dev.to

위의 링크에 포함된 전체 텍스트를 제공해 주시면, 해당 내용을 한국어로 번역해 드리겠습니다. (코드 블록, URL 및 마크다운 형식은 그대로 유지됩니다.)

소개

클라우드 배포를 힘들게 설정하고, 인프라스트럭처‑as‑code와 씨름하며, 서비스를 수동으로 통합하던 시절을 기억하시나요? 2026년이 되면서 그 시절은 빠르게 사라지고 있습니다. 우리는 AI 에이전트와 에이전트 플러그인에 의해 구동되는 autonomous integration의 부상을 목격하고 있습니다. 이는 단순한 점진적 개선이 아니라, 소프트웨어를 구축하고, 배포하고, 관리하는 방식에 대한 근본적인 변화입니다. 지능형 에이전트는 복잡한 작업을 자동화하여 개발자가 혁신과 전략적 문제 해결에 집중할 수 있게 합니다. 그 영향은 광범위하여 CI/CD 파이프라인부터 코드 품질, 전반적인 개발 속도에 이르기까지 모든 것을 변화시킵니다.

개발에서 AI‑기반 에이전트의 부상

AI 코딩 에이전트는 더 이상 미래의 환상이 아니라 실제 소프트웨어 개발에 활발히 활용되고 있습니다. 최근 Barecheck Research의 연구에 따르면, AI 에이전트를 활용하는 개발 팀은 다음과 같은 성과를 보였습니다:

  • 30 % 감소 배포 시간
  • 20 % 향상 코드 품질 지표

이러한 에이전트는 점점 더 정교해지고 있습니다—복잡한 요구사항을 이해하고, 코드를 생성하며, 잠재적인 문제를 사전에 식별합니다. 그 효과는 학습하고 적응하는 능력에서 비롯되며, 시간이 지남에 따라 지속적으로 성능이 향상됩니다.

에이전트 플러그인: 기능 확장

가장 흥미로운 발전 중 하나는 에이전트 플러그인의 등장입니다. 이는 코딩 에이전트의 기능을 확장하는 특화된 모듈로, 특정 작업을 수행하는 데 필요한 기술과 지식을 에이전트에 제공합니다. AWS Developer Tools Blog는 다음과 같이 설명합니다:

“긴 AWS 가이드를 프롬프트에 반복해서 붙여넣는 대신, 개발자는 이제 해당 가이드를 재사용 가능하고 버전 관리된 기능으로 인코딩하여 에이전트가 필요할 때 호출하도록 할 수 있습니다.”

에이전트 플러그인의 주요 장점

  • 향상된 결정성
  • 컨텍스트 오버헤드 감소
  • 팀 간 에이전트 행동 표준화

에이전트 플러그인은 에이전트 스킬과 구조화된 워크플로우를 포함한 다양한 전문 지식 아티팩트를 하나의 컨테이너에 패키징합니다. 이러한 모듈화는 현대 개발 환경의 복잡성을 관리하는 데 필수적입니다.

Agent Plugins Extending AI Agent Capabilities
Agent Plugins Extending AI Agent Capabilities

AWS용 에이전트 플러그인: 구체적인 예시

Amazon Web Services (AWS)는 Agent Plugins for AWS 를 도입하면서 이 혁신의 최전선에 서 있습니다. 이 오픈소스 저장소는 코딩 에이전트에게 AWS를 설계, 배포 및 운영할 수 있는 역량을 제공합니다.

  • 최초의 deploy‑on‑aws 플러그인을 사용하면 개발자가 “AWS에 배포”라고 입력했을 때 다음을 받을 수 있습니다:
    • 아키텍처 권장 사항
    • 서비스 비용 추정치
    • 배포 준비가 된 인프라‑코드

이는 여러 시간에 걸리던 구성 과정을 간단한 대화로 전환합니다. AWS가 더 많은 에이전트 스킬과 플러그인을 추가함에 따라 자동화와 효율성 향상은 계속해서 커질 것입니다.

혜택

  • 개발 시간 단축
  • 정확도 향상
  • 일관성 강화

AWS 모범 사례를 재사용 가능한 기능으로 인코딩함으로써, 개발자는 배포가 확립된 표준을 따르고 일반적인 함정을 피하도록 보장할 수 있습니다. 이는 특히 고품질과 보안을 유지하면서 AWS 사용량을 확장하는 조직에 큰 가치를 제공합니다.

CI/CD 파이프라인에 미치는 영향

AI 에이전트와 에이전트 플러그인의 통합은 CI/CD 파이프라인을 근본적으로 재구성하고 있습니다. 이전 게시물인 The Agentic Revolution: Reshaping CI/CD Pipelines in 2026 에서 살펴본 바와 같이, 이러한 기술은 소프트웨어 제공에 새로운 수준의 자동화와 지능을 가능하게 합니다.

AI 에이전트가 CI/CD에 가져오는 것

  • 자동화된 코드 리뷰, 테스트 및 배포 – 개발자를 전략적 업무에 집중하도록 해줍니다
  • 사전적인 이슈 식별 및 해결 – 오류와 지연을 감소시킵니다
  • 더 빠른 릴리스 사이클향상된 코드 품질

AI 에이전트는 또한 파이프라인 성능에 대한 귀중한 인사이트를 제공하여, 저장소, 빌드 로그 및 테스트 결과 데이터를 분석함으로써 병목 현상을 정확히 짚어내고 최적화 방안을 제시합니다. 이러한 데이터 기반 접근 방식은 지속적인 배포를 목표로 하는 조직에게 필수적입니다.

AI 에이전트가 CI/CD 파이프라인을 자동화하는 모습
AI 에이전트가 CI/CD 파이프라인을 자동화하는 모습

AI 기반 통합의 과제 해결

AI 기반 통합의 이점은 부인할 수 없지만, 여전히 과제가 남아 있습니다. 가장 큰 장애물 중 하나는 AI 에이전트의 신뢰성과 신뢰성을 보장하는 것입니다.

검증 및 오류 방지

AI 에이전트의 출력물을 검증하고 코드베이스에 오류나 취약점을 도입하지 않도록 방지하는 메커니즘을 마련하는 것이 중요합니다. 이를 위해 자동화된 테스트, 인간의 감독, 그리고 견고한 모니터링이 결합되어야 합니다.

워크플로 복잡성 관리

AI 에이전트가 점점 더 정교해짐에 따라, 그들이 어떻게 결정을 내리는지, 특정 행동을 하는지 이해하기 어려울 수 있습니다. 이러한 투명성 부족은 문제 해결과 보증을 더 어렵게 만듭니다.

이 과제를 해결하기 위해, AI 기반 워크플로를 시각화하고 디버깅할 수 있는 도구와 기술을 개발하십시오. 이를 통해 개발자는:

  • 에이전트 행동에 대한 더 명확한 그림을 얻을 수 있습니다.
  • 잠재적인 문제를 조기에 식별할 수 있습니다.

윤리적 고려사항

AI 에이전트를 개발에 활용하면 이전에 인간이 수행하던 작업을 자동화하게 되어, 직업 상실로 이어질 수 있습니다. 따라서 다음이 필수적입니다:

  • AI가 노동력에 미치는 영향에 대해 개방적이고 정직한 대화를 나누어야 합니다.
  • 교육 및 훈련 프로그램에 투자하는 등, 근로자가 AI 관련 기술을 습득하도록 돕는 전략을 개발하여 부정적인 결과를 완화해야 합니다.

개발 통합의 미래

앞으로 개발 통합의 미래는 AI 에이전트와 agent plugins의 진화와 불가분하게 얽혀 있습니다. 이러한 기술들은 점점 더 정교해져 복잡한 작업을 처리하고 자동화와 지능 수준을 높일 것으로 기대됩니다.

  • AI 에이전트가 개발 프로세스에 더욱 깊게 통합됨에 따라 소프트웨어를 구축하고 배포하는 방식이 근본적으로 변화할 것입니다.
  • 이 변화는 새로운 사고방식과 혁신적인 도구 및 기법을 수용하려는 의지를 요구합니다.

우리의 이전 게시물, Future‑Proof Your Codebase: How Test Coverage and Quality Metrics Minimize AI‑Driven SDLC Disruptions 은 처음부터 코드 품질에 집중하는 것이 AI‑구동 SDLC를 성공적으로 활용하는 데 필수적임을 강조합니다.

Enabling Tools

  • AWS Tools Installer V2 – AWS Tools for PowerShell의 설치 및 업데이트를 간소화합니다.
    • 개발 도구 관리를 단순화하여 개발자가 AI 에이전트와 플러그인에 집중할 수 있게 합니다.
    • 최대 성능을 위한 Amazon CloudFront에서 모듈 설치를 지원하고, 유연성을 위한 오프라인 설치도 가능합니다.

AI‑구동 통합의 영향 측정
AI‑구동 통합의 영향 측정

AI 에이전트를 개발 워크플로에 통합하는 것은 단순한 트렌드가 아니라 패러다임 전환입니다. 이러한 기술이 성숙하고 채택이 확대됨에 따라 다음과 같은 효과를 기대할 수 있습니다.

  • 개발 속도 가속화.
  • 코드 품질 향상.
  • 전반적인 효율성 증대.

이 혁신을 수용하면 조직은 경쟁 우위를 확보하고 혁신적인 소프트웨어 솔루션을 더 빠르게 제공할 수 있습니다.

AI 기반 통합 수용을 위한 실천 단계

그렇다면 귀 조직은 이 자율 통합 혁명을 위해 어떻게 준비할 수 있을까요? 고려해 볼 몇 가지 실천 단계는 다음과 같습니다:

  1. AI 코딩 에이전트 실험

    • 다양한 에이전트와 플러그인을 탐색합니다.
    • 작고 명확히 정의된 작업부터 시작하고, 자신감이 생기면 범위를 확대합니다.
  2. 교육 및 훈련에 투자

    • 개발자에게 기반 기술에 대한 교육을 제공합니다.
    • AI 에이전트를 개발 프로세스에 통합하기 위한 모범 사례를 공유합니다.
  3. 명확한 가이드라인 및 정책 수립

    • 에이전트 출력 검증 방법을 정의합니다.
    • 윤리적 문제를 다루는 정책을 포함합니다.
  4. 영향 모니터링 및 측정

    • 배포 시간, 코드 품질, 개발자 생산성 등 지표를 추적합니다.
    • 데이터를 활용해 고영향 영역을 식별하고 전략을 조정합니다.

이러한 단계를 따르면 귀 조직은 자율 통합 혁명을 효과적으로 수용하고 AI 기반 개발의 혜택을 누릴 수 있게 됩니다.

효율적인 대용량 객체 전송

대용량 객체를 효율적으로 다운로드하는 능력—introduction of Multipart Download Support for AWS SDK for .NET Transfer Manager—은 점점 더 중요해지고 있습니다. AI 에이전트가 더 큰 양의 데이터를 생성하고 처리함에 따라, 이러한 객체를 빠르고 신뢰성 있게 전송하는 것은 개발 속도를 유지하고 코드 품질을 보장하는 데 필수적입니다.

0 조회
Back to Blog

관련 글

더 보기 »

AI 기반 클래스 제안으로 상표 생성 혁신

개요: 맞춤형 대형 언어 모델(LLM)을 수백만 건의 USPTO 상표 기록이 포함된 방대한 데이터베이스에 파인튜닝함으로써, 우리는 우리가 믿는 바에 따라 개발했습니다 i...